Bucket.co 关于基于主干开发(TBD)的帖子在 Hacker News 上引发了不同的反应。Bucket 的 CTO Ron Cohen 澄清了 TBD 原则,消除了初步的混淆。关键的收获是 TBD 不强制直接推送到主分支。代码审查和暂存环境仍然是该方法的integral 部分。TBD 促进频繁、小型和连贯的代码更改。该方法与传统的 Git 工作流不同,后者使用长期存在的功能分支。TBD 通过简化合并过程,允许更快的功能发布。实施 TBD 仍然可以使用分支和拉取请求来进行协作。重点在于将功能分解成可管理、可审核的块。最终,TBD旨在提高软件开发速度和效率。Bucket.co 正在为 SaaS 公司构建一个专注于速度的功能标志工具。
dev.to
On Trunk-Based Development
Create attached notes ...